Kotlin加速Android开发:高效实践与技巧速览
Kotlin 是一种现代编程语言,专为 Android 开发设计,能够显著提升开发效率。它与 Java 完全兼容,同时提供了更简洁的语法和强大的功能。 使用 Kotlin 的空安全特性可以有效避免空指针异常,这是 Android 开发中常见的问题。通过在类型后添加问号(?)来标记可为空的变量,编译器会在运行时自动处理这些情况。 AI辅助设计图,仅供参考 扩展函数是 Kotlin 的一大亮点,允许在不修改类定义的情况下为其添加新功能。这使得代码更加模块化,也更容易维护。 数据类(data class)简化了模型类的创建,自动生成 equals()、hashCode() 和 toString() 等方法,减少重复代码。 协程(Coroutines)提供了一种更高效的方式来处理异步任务,相比传统的线程管理,协程更轻量且易于控制,提升了应用性能。 Kotlin 的 let、also、run 等作用域函数可以帮助开发者以更简洁的方式操作对象,提高代码可读性和可维护性。 合理使用 Kotlin 的标准库函数和高阶函数,可以大幅减少样板代码,让开发过程更加流畅。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|